Vardenafil (Levitra/Staxyn) and Exercise: What You Need to Know

At a glance
- Drug class / PDE5 inhibitor (phosphodiesterase type 5)
- Approved doses / 5 mg, 10 mg, 20 mg (Levitra oral tablet); 10 mg orally disintegrating (Staxyn)
- Half-life / approximately 4 to 5 hours
- Peak plasma concentration / 30 to 120 minutes after oral dose
- Blood pressure effect / mean systolic drop of 6 to 8 mmHg at rest in clinical studies
- Nitrate interaction / absolute contraindication, combined use can cause fatal hypotension
- Exercise timing window / avoid high-intensity exercise within 1 to 2 hours of dosing
- Cardiac risk stratification / Princeton Consensus guidelines classify most stable-CAD patients as low risk for sexual and moderate physical activity
- Alcohol interaction / compounds hypotension; limit to 1 to 2 standard drinks
- FDA approval date / August 2003
How Vardenafil Works and Why Exercise Matters
Vardenafil selectively inhibits PDE5, the enzyme that degrades cyclic guanosine monophosphate (cGMP) in smooth muscle cells. Higher cGMP levels relax vascular smooth muscle, which is exactly how the drug produces penile erections, and exactly why it also lowers blood pressure in other vascular beds. [1]
Exercise independently reduces peripheral vascular resistance and redirects cardiac output to working muscle. When both processes occur simultaneously, the combined vasodilatory load on the cardiovascular system is larger than either alone. Understanding this overlap is not a reason to avoid exercise. Exercise is one of the best evidence-based treatments for erectile dysfunction itself. Rather, it is a reason to think about timing and intensity.
The Physiology Behind the Interaction
PDE5 is expressed not only in penile erectile tissue but also in pulmonary vasculature, systemic arteries, and skeletal muscle blood vessels. [2] Vardenafil therefore acts system-wide. At rest, the FDA-approved prescribing information for Levitra reports mean maximum decreases in supine systolic blood pressure of approximately 6 mmHg and diastolic blood pressure of approximately 4 mmHg compared with placebo. [3]
During aerobic exercise, cardiac output may rise four- to sixfold and systemic vascular resistance drops substantially. Adding vardenafil's vasodilatory effect to that already-lowered resistance can produce symptomatic hypotension in susceptible individuals, particularly those also taking antihypertensives.
What the Numbers Look Like in Practice
A crossover pharmacodynamic study published in the International Journal of Impotence Research examined hemodynamic responses to treadmill exercise in men taking sildenafil (a closely related PDE5 inhibitor). Peak exercise blood pressure was not significantly different from placebo, but recovery-phase blood pressure dropped more steeply and took longer to normalize. [4] Vardenafil's longer half-life of 4 to 5 hours compared with sildenafil's 3 to 5 hours means the drug remains pharmacologically active well into the post-exercise recovery window.
Cardiovascular Risk Stratification Before You Exercise
Not every man on vardenafil faces the same risk. The Princeton Consensus Conference, whose third iteration was published in the Mayo Clinic Proceedings in 2012, established a three-tier framework for sexual activity and physical exertion in men with cardiovascular disease. [5]
The consensus states: "Patients in the low-risk category may be counseled that sexual activity is safe and that treatment for sexual dysfunction can be initiated without further cardiac assessment." Low-risk criteria include controlled hypertension, mild stable angina, successful coronary revascularization, and an uncomplicated myocardial infarction more than 6 to 8 weeks prior.
Low-Risk Patients
Men with controlled hypertension, no symptoms on moderate exertion, and a resting ejection fraction above 40% generally tolerate vardenafil plus moderate exercise without hemodynamic compromise. [5] A standard graded exercise test showing greater than 5 metabolic equivalents (METs) of capacity without symptoms provides additional reassurance. Sexual intercourse itself requires roughly 3 to 4 METs, equivalent to climbing two flights of stairs briskly.
Intermediate-Risk Patients
Intermediate-risk patients include those with moderate stable angina, a recent myocardial infarction within 2 to 6 weeks, or moderate left ventricular dysfunction. These patients need formal cardiovascular evaluation before initiating or continuing vardenafil alongside an exercise program. The Princeton guidelines recommend exercise stress testing to reclassify them as low or high risk before PDE5 inhibitor use is deemed appropriate. [5]
High-Risk Patients
High-risk patients, including those with unstable angina, decompensated heart failure, or uncontrolled arrhythmias, should not use vardenafil at all until their cardiac condition is stabilized. Vigorous exercise compounds their baseline cardiac vulnerability independent of any drug interaction.
Timing Vardenafil Around Workouts
Vardenafil reaches peak plasma concentration (C-max) 30 to 120 minutes after an oral dose under fasting conditions. [3] This is when its blood-pressure-lowering effect is largest. Scheduling intense exercise during this window carries the highest risk of symptomatic hypotension.
The Practical Timing Window
A reasonable approach, consistent with the pharmacokinetic profile:
- Morning workout, afternoon dose: Complete vigorous exercise before taking vardenafil. The drug's hemodynamic peak arrives after your cardiovascular system has returned to baseline.
- Dose first, exercise later: If you take vardenafil in the evening for anticipated sexual activity, avoid high-intensity exercise for at least 2 hours after dosing. Light walking (2 to 3 METs) is generally well-tolerated even within this window.
- On-demand vs. Daily dosing context: Vardenafil is not approved as a once-daily agent in the same way tadalafil is. Most men take it on demand, giving them flexibility to plan workouts around dosing.
High-Fat Meals Delay Absorption
A high-fat meal delays vardenafil's T-max by approximately 60 minutes and reduces C-max by roughly 18 to 20%. [3] If you eat a large pre-workout meal and then take vardenafil, peak drug levels will arrive later than expected, shifting the risk window forward. This matters for timing calculations.
Exercise Types and Risk Profile
Not all exercise is equivalent for hemodynamic stress on vardenafil.
Aerobic Exercise
Moderate aerobic activity at 50 to 70% of maximum heart rate (roughly 3 to 6 METs) is appropriate for most low-risk men. Running, cycling, swimming, and brisk walking all fall here. One controlled study in men with stable coronary artery disease found that PDE5 inhibitors did not increase ischemic events during submaximal treadmill testing. [6]
High-intensity interval training (HIIT) and competitive endurance sports involve repeated spikes to near-maximal heart rate. Blood pressure during these spikes is highly variable. Caution is warranted within 2 hours of dosing, especially in men also taking alpha-blockers or antihypertensive medications.
Resistance Training
Heavy compound lifts (squats, deadlifts, overhead press) produce acute spikes in systolic blood pressure that can briefly exceed 300 mmHg in the brachial artery during maximal effort. [7] This is a different hemodynamic challenge than sustained aerobic work. Vardenafil's vasodilatory effect may blunt the subsequent recovery of blood pressure. Men with hypertension on concurrent antihypertensive therapy should start at moderate loads (60 to 75% of one-rep max) and monitor for post-set lightheadedness.
Sexual Activity as Physical Exercise
Sexual intercourse itself qualifies as physical activity and typically requires 2 to 4 METs, though a 2016 systematic review in the American Journal of Cardiology found peaks of up to 5 to 6 METs in some subjects during orgasm. [8] For men prescribed vardenafil specifically for erectile dysfunction, this is the intended physical context. The Princeton framework addresses this directly, noting that men who can walk one mile on a flat surface in 20 minutes without symptoms are generally safe for sexual activity. [5]
Drug Interactions That Change the Exercise Risk Calculation
Nitrates: Absolute Contraindication
Organic nitrates, nitroglycerin, isosorbide mononitrate, isosorbide dinitrate, also work through cGMP pathways. Combining them with vardenafil produces an additive vasodilatory effect that can cause profound, potentially fatal hypotension. [3] Some men carry sublingual nitroglycerin for exertional chest pain. If you are in that group, vardenafil is contraindicated regardless of exercise context.
The FDA prescribing label states: "Administration of LEVITRA with nitrates or nitric oxide donors is contraindicated." [3]
Alpha-Blockers
Alpha-blockers (tamsulosin, terazosin, doxazosin) lower blood pressure through a different mechanism. Combined with vardenafil, they may cause symptomatic hypotension, particularly when standing up after exercise. A washout period of at least 6 hours between tamsulosin and vardenafil dosing is recommended. [3] Tamsulosin 0.4 mg is the only alpha-blocker for which vardenafil co-administration has been studied at standard doses without significant hemodynamic interaction when timed correctly.
Antihypertensives
Amlodipine 5 mg co-administered with vardenafil 10 mg produced an additional mean supine systolic blood pressure reduction of 3 mmHg in a dedicated drug interaction study cited in the Levitra prescribing information. [3] ACE inhibitors and ARBs showed smaller additive effects. These numbers are modest at rest but may compound during exercise recovery.
CYP3A4 Inhibitors
Vardenafil is metabolized by CYP3A4. Strong inhibitors including ketoconazole 200 mg and ritonavir 600 mg increase vardenafil AUC by up to 16-fold and 49-fold respectively. [3] Higher plasma drug concentrations extend and intensify the hemodynamic effect, which is directly relevant to exercise planning. Dose reductions to 2.5 mg are mandated with certain CYP3A4 inhibitors.
Erectile Dysfunction, Exercise, and the Evidence for Physical Activity as Treatment
Exercise is not just something to manage around vardenafil. It may reduce the need for pharmacotherapy over time. A meta-analysis of 10 randomized controlled trials published in the Journal of Sexual Medicine (N=570) found that aerobic exercise interventions reduced International Index of Erectile Function (IIEF) scores by a mean of 3.85 points compared with controls (P<0.001). [9] For context, a 4-point change on the IIEF-5 is considered a clinically meaningful shift.
A 2022 systematic review in Sexual Medicine Reviews confirmed that 150 minutes per week of moderate-intensity aerobic exercise, consistent with AHA physical activity guidelines, produced the largest erectile function improvements, particularly in men with vasculogenic ED. [10]
This creates a practical integration framework for men on vardenafil:
- Start vardenafil on demand to restore sexual confidence and reduce performance anxiety while initiating an exercise program.
- Build 150 minutes per week of moderate aerobic activity over 8 to 12 weeks, timed outside the peak drug window.
- Reassess IIEF-5 score at 12 weeks. A score of 22 or above on the IIEF-5 indicates no erectile dysfunction. Men who reach this threshold may find their as-needed vardenafil dose can be reduced in consultation with their prescriber.
- Sustain the exercise habit regardless of pharmacotherapy decisions. Endothelial health, which is the root mechanism of vasculogenic ED, responds to cumulative physical activity load over months and years.
Blood Pressure Monitoring During Exercise on Vardenafil
Men who are new to vardenafil, or who are adding a structured exercise program while already taking it, may benefit from home blood pressure monitoring during the adjustment period.
What to Monitor
Check blood pressure in the following sequence to identify any problematic pattern:
- Sitting at rest, 30 minutes after dosing (approximate C-max window)
- Immediately after a 10-minute moderate-intensity warm-up
- Seated recovery, 5 minutes post-exercise
- Standing recovery, 10 minutes post-exercise
Symptomatic hypotension typically presents as lightheadedness, visual changes, or presyncope on standing. A systolic pressure below 90 mmHg or a drop of more than 20 mmHg on standing warrants stopping exercise and contacting your prescriber. [11]
Target Heart Rate Zones
The standard Karvonen formula-based target heart rate zones apply to men on vardenafil the same as anyone else. However, men on beta-blockers should use the Borg Rating of Perceived Exertion (RPE) scale instead of heart rate targets, because beta-blockade blunts the expected heart rate response. An RPE of 12 to 14 ("somewhat hard") corresponds to moderate intensity. [12]
Alcohol, Hot Environments, and Dehydration
Alcohol
Alcohol causes vasodilation through a distinct mechanism. Vardenafil's prescribing information notes that consuming 0.5 g/kg of ethanol (approximately 3 drinks for a 70 kg man) alongside vardenafil produced additional reductions in blood pressure. [3] Post-exercise dehydration combined with alcohol and vardenafil creates a triple vasodilatory scenario. Limit alcohol to 1 standard drink on any day you take vardenafil and plan to exercise.
Heat and Dehydration
Hot environments and saunas increase skin blood flow and reduce central blood volume. Dehydration magnifies these changes. A study of cardiovascular drug interactions in heat-exposed subjects found that PDE5 inhibitors combined with heat stress caused blood pressure decreases 30% larger than at thermoneutral conditions. [13] Outdoor summer training sessions and steam rooms warrant particular caution within the drug's effective window.
Practical Checklist for Men Exercising on Vardenafil
Below is a condensed clinical reference. Each point reflects the pharmacology and guideline evidence reviewed above.
- Complete any vigorous workout more than 2 hours before taking vardenafil, or wait at least 2 hours after a dose before high-intensity training.
- Do not combine vardenafil with organic nitrates under any circumstances. This includes poppers (amyl nitrate).
- If you take tamsulosin or another alpha-blocker, allow at least 6 hours between the two drugs.
- Drink 500 to 750 mL of water before exercise to reduce dehydration-related hypotension risk.
- Limit alcohol to 1 standard drink on exercise-plus-vardenafil days.
- Report any chest pain, presyncope, or sustained palpitations during exercise to your prescriber immediately. Do not use sublingual nitroglycerin if you have taken vardenafil within 24 hours. [3]
- Build aerobic fitness progressively. Aerobic exercise at 150 minutes per week may itself improve erectile function over 12 weeks. [9]
